Learn more about Narai-juku

This preserved Edo-period post town lets you wander between wooden merchant houses and sample local delicacies at traditional teahouses. Visit the Nakasendo Museum to discover how Narai-juku served travellers on the historic highway connecting Kyoto with Edo.

Kiso valley is the old  town or Japanese traditional wooden buildings for the travelers walking at historic old street  in Narai-juku , Nagano Prefecture, JAPAN.

Best time to go to Narai-juku

The best time to visit Narai-juku can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Narai-juku falls in August, when vis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Narai-juku falls in January, visitor numbers are low and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January25.0°F (-3.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nyLowSlightly Low
February27.1°F (-2.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
March36.0°F (2.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
April45.7°F (7.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nyHighAverage
May56.1°F (13.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nyHighAverage
June63.0°F (17.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
July69.8°F (21.0°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udyHighSlightly High
August71.2°F (21.8°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
September63.9°F (17.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
October52.7°F (11.5°C)Light RainMostly SunnyLowSlightly High
November42.3°F (5.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nyLowAverage
December30.7°F (-0.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age

What's the weather like in Narai-juku?
The hottest months are usually August and July, with an average temperature of 19°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of -1°C. The rainiest months in Narai-juku are July, October, September and June, with each month seeing an average of 178 mm of rainfall.
